Just so you might get good advice why not a Quooker? Is it the cost?

I originally had a "hot water tap" so about 96 degrees and I had that for about 7 years . It was replaced with a waste disposal unit button as I had a hole in the worktop as it was a separate tap. And you can see where this is going my tap was replaced with a Quooker. Absolutely love it. I have had it 4 years.

We just have it provide boiling water and the thing I love the most is being able to run the cold tap, add the boiling water element for a very hot water combination for washing out a pan without having to run the normal hot water tap for ages. It can also provide a higher cold water ratio so that the water isn't quite hand hot. It all depends on how much cold you add to it.

We installed it ourselves, there are videos on youtube.
